Behemoth to Brave the Canadian Border for 2010 Tour

BY Keith CarmanPublished Nov 23, 2009

Polish blackened death metal brigade Behemoth are at it again. By that, we mean trying to come to Canada.

You might recall how the band was denied entry into Canada earlier this year. Not because they are so bleak and evil that they weren't allowed in, though. Actually, there were just some changes to the restrictions on Polish people entering the country that happened while the band was en route for the Summer Slaughter Tour.

All of those problems have been sorted out and the band will once again hit - or at least try to hit - these shores in early 2010. Behemoth are touring in support of their latest, critically-acclaimed effort Evangelion (Metal Blade Records). It has been certified gold in their home country.
